Cheddar and Leftover Veggie Soup-Delicious! Recipe

Ingredients:  
1/3 cup butter
1 yellow onion, chopped
4 cloves of garlic, finely chopped
1/3 cup all purpose flour
2 cups chicken broth
3 cups half and half
3/4 tsp sal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
1 tsp chicken bouillon powder
1 tsp mustard powder
1 tsp garlic powder
1 1/2 lbs veggies, cut into small pieces (i.e. broccoli, cauliflower, green beans, etc)
2 large carrots, chopped or grated
2 cups sharp cheddar cheese

Directions:
Directions:
Melt the butter in a large pot. Fry onion until fragrant. Add in the garlic and cook for an additional moment. Whisk in the flour and cook for a few minutes or until golden. Reduce heat to medium low and slowly pour in the chicken broth/stock and half and half. Stir well to combine and dissolve the flour into the liquid. Season with salt and pepper, stock powder, mustard pwd, and garlic pwd. Give it a good mix and allow to cook and thicken for about 5 minutes, while stirring occasionally. Add in the veggies and simmer for another 20 minutes until completely tender. Stir in cheese and stir until just combined. Taste test and add in extra salt and pepper if desired.Serve with bread or bread sticks.
